CH - Švýcarsko Klíč. slova corrosion ; magnesium alloys ; plasma electrolytic oxidation ; electrochemical impedance spectroscopy Vědní obor RIV JL - Únava materiálu a lomová mechanika Obor OECD Materials engineering Způsob publikování Open access Institucionální podpora UFM-A - RVO:68081723 UT WOS 001056929700001 EID SCOPUS 85168781322 DOI 10.3390/ma16165650 Anotace The main objective of this article is to provide new information on the effects of mechanical pretreatment of AZ80 magnesium alloy ground with SiC emery papers of different grain sizes on the plasma electrolytic oxidation (PEO) process and corrosion properties of AZ80 in 0.1 M NaCl solution. Then, the roughness of the coated samples was measured by confocal microscopy. The corrosion properties of the ground and coated surfaces were determined by potentiodynamic polarization (PDP) within 1 h of exposure, and electrochemical impedance spectroscopy (EIS) was performed during 168 h of exposure at laboratory temperature. Consequently, the obtained results of the PDP measurements were evaluated by the Tafel analysis and the EIS evaluation was performed by the equivalent circuit analysis through Nyquist diagrams. The morphology and structure of PEO coatings were observed by scanning electron microscopy (SEM) through the secondary imaging technology, and the presence of certain elements in PEO coatings was analyzed by EDS analysis.
